Tricks To Cut Down On Waste

Be aware of how many paper products your office utilizes on a daily basis. You can cut paper use in half by using both sides of the paper when you print. This is an easy choice with a hugely beneficial environmental impact. If you have been using water or paper cups for coffee, imagine how many of those get thrown away by your team over the course of a month alone. Using mugs or reusable cups instead will do a lot toward cutting down on waste.  

Limit Energy Usage

Doing simple things to cut down on unnecessary energy usage will  make any office an environmentally friendly office in a snap. If there are big windows in your office that let in a lot of natural light, utilize that instead of bright overhead lights during the day. At the end of the day, unplug appliances like the coffeemaker and microwave. No one uses them overnight and leaving them plugged in will only waste energy. Turning off your computer at the end of the day, rather than leaving it in sleep mode overnight, will also vastly cut down on energy.
